Light Scatter oil content monitors estimate oil content based on the amount of light that gets scattered in an OCM sample stream. It cannot discriminate between oil and other particles.

Fluorescence Oil Content Monitors detect only oil molecules based on the unique wavelength signatures when the molecules are irradiated with UV light. The TD-107 Fluorescence Oil Content Monitor ignores all other particles other than oil.
